What is Innovate UK?

Innovate UK is a government agency that spends tens of millions of pounds of funding every year helping businesses grow through the development and commercialisation of new products, processes and services.

Since 2007, Innovate UK has invested in over 24,600 projects involving over 20,500 unique organisations, helping to create more than 150,000 jobs.

AI Skills Hub

The AI Skills Hub is an Innovate UK platform designed to support learning and development in AI. It offers access to curated training materials, sector-specific insights, and personalised learning pathways. The platform allows users to create their own tailored training pathway based on their role, experience, and interests.

With AI skills gaps being widely reported, and a lack of organisations training their workforce due to time and cost restraints, and a lack of tailored training available, the AI Skills Hub is designed to help address these challenges. While it is initially aimed at those working in four selected sectors - agriculture and food processing; construction; creative industries; and transport, warehousing, and logistics - a lot of the content will be valuable beyond these sectors.

Innovate UK Business Connect

Innovate UK Business Connect brings together innovators and new partners and opportunities. They host hundreds of events throughout the year, ranging from competition briefing events to networking and showcase events.

As part of this, Innovate UK Business Growth is a publicly-funded service available to all high potential small to medium-sized innovation-driven companies.

Innovate UK Launchpads

Innovate UK’s Launchpad programme is aimed at supporting SMEs and the most innovative businesses to progress their ideas toward commercialisation. Launchpad competitions run at various times of the year, so check out the main Launchpads page here to see what's available now.

Each Launchpad region benefits from various forms of support such as funding for research and development, opportunities for networking and collaboration, and access to innovation specialists. Don't be put off by the fact the Launchpads are in other regions of the UK - these are national competitions that are open to any business. The projects themselves will need to be deployed in the Launchpad regions, but Buckinghamshire businesses can apply for funding to deliver those projects.

There are certain themes under which projects will need to fall: net zero industry, digital technologies, health technologies, bio-based manufacturing, health and life sciences, immersive & creative industries, agri-tech and food technology, marine and maritime, and agri-food.

Innovate UK is part of UK Research and Investment (UKRI)

UK Research and Investment (UKRI) is the over-arching body that directs research and innovation funding through a series of agencies, including Innovate UK.
